Ángel Di María won’t finish career in Argentina due to death threats to him and his family

Argentinian midfielder Angel Di Maria said death threats against his family in Rosario had forced him to change his mind about returning to his boyhood club Rosario Central.

Di Maria was targeted in what Argentine authorities have previously described as an attempted display of power by criminal organizations in Rosario, which has seen an increase in drug and gang related violence.

Videos: CONMEBOL’s horrendous organization leads to fan chaos prior to Copa America final

CONMEBOL’s 2024 Copa América in the United States has been nothing short of disastrous in terms of organization, with the tournament final between Argentina and Colombia being a logistical and safety horror movie.

Hours prior to the match to be held at Hard Rock Stadium in Miami, Florida, an excessive amount of fans looking to get into the venue lead to thousands ‘bulldozing’ and forcing their way into a seat.

This forced organizers and stadium security to pause all fan entry into the stadium, delaying the match that was planned to start at 8 PM EST by 30 minutes.

Uruguay’s Marcelo Bielsa tears into U.S. and CONMEBOL over poorly run Copa América

Uruguay coach Marcelo Bielsa on Friday defended his players involved in a clash with Colombian fans after Wednesday's Copa America semi-final, saying "anyone would have reacted like that" to protect their families.

After Colombia sealed a 1-0 victory in Charlotte, North Carolina, Uruguay players climbed into the stands, apparently exchanging blows with opposition fans.
